AI-Enhanced Insights

Bremen Airport (BRE) is the international gateway to the Hanseatic city of Bremen in northern Germany, serving both the Free Hanseatic City itself and the surrounding Lower Saxony region. Located about 3.5 km south of the city center, it functions as a regional hub with a single terminal handling around two million passengers annually. The airport is notable for its efficient operations, easy accessibility, and convenient connections to European leisure and business destinations.

🚖 Getting There

The easiest way to reach the city center is Tram Line 6, which departs directly from the terminal and takes roughly 15 minutes to reach Bremen Hauptbahnhof. Taxis are readily available outside the terminal and typically cost around €10–15 for a journey to the city center. Drivers will find the airport well-connected via the A1 motorway, with short-term and long-term parking options available on-site.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Q: How far is Bremen Airport from the city center?
A: The airport is approximately 3.5 km (about 2 miles) south of Bremen's city center, making it one of the more conveniently located European airports.

Q: Does Bremen Airport have a train station?
A: There is no direct train station at the terminal, but the Bremen Airport St. Magnus S-Bahn station is a short walk away, connecting to regional rail services.

Q: Which airlines operate from Bremen Airport?
A: Airlines such as Lufthansa, Ryanair, Eurowings, SunExpress, and Wizz Air operate regular flights from BRE, primarily to European destinations.

Q: Is there a tram connection to the airport?
A: Yes, Tram Line 6 runs directly between the airport terminal and Bremen's main train station in about 15 minutes.
